Why does my stomach hurt right below my sternum?
Gastritis. Gastritis is inflammation of the stomach lining. It may cause upper abdominal pain (just below your breastbone). The pain is often described as a burning feeling.What causes pain in the upper part of the stomach?

You should seek immediate medical attention or go to the ER if you have:
- Constant or severe abdominal pain.
- Pain associated with a high fever.
- Changes in pain intensity or location, such as going from a dull ache to a sharp stab or starting in one area and radiating to another.

The classic symptoms of peptic ulcers are stomach pain and indigestion. Ulcer pain feels like burning or gnawing inside your stomach, which is between your breastbone and your belly button. It may improve temporarily when you eat or drink or when you take an antacid, medication to reduce stomach acid.How do I know if I have gas pains in my stomach?
Signs or symptoms of gas or gas pains include:
- Burping.
- Passing gas.
- Pain, cramps or a knotted feeling in your abdomen.
- A feeling of fullness or pressure in your abdomen (bloating)
- An observable increase in the size of your abdomen (distention)

Xiphoidalgia syndrome is a disorder in which there is pain and tenderness of the xiphoid, which is located on the sternum. Pain worsens with chest movement, lifting heavy objects, and bending. Xiphoidalgia syndrome can also cause abdominal pain, nausea, and vomiting.
